Class Highlight - Fourth and Fifth Grade, Mr. Hirsch
The fourth and fifth graders have completed their identity books. The books highlight important people, places, experiences and ideas in the students' lives.
This week, 4-Winds instructors led a lesson on rotting logs. We were able to dig into some logs in and out of the classroom to look closely at what was inside.
The Golden Dome books were released this week at the Cornwall School Library. Many students have set personal reading goals and are hoping to read at least five.
This week we have begun a research project on European explorers. Pairs of students are looking closely at their chosen explorer and will present their research to the class.
The clock model has been the tool this week to better understand fractions. Next week, we will use money as a model, allowing us to consider fractions with a different set of denominators.

After School Opportunity - Pop Choir!
Mrs. Cunningham will be offering a new chorus option after school on Wednesdays. In Pop Choir students will be able to work with Mrs. Cunningham to sing songs selected from today's popular music and develop their singing skills. The Pop Choir will be performing in our Winter Concert with possibility for more performing opportunities. Pop Choir is available for 3rd through 5th grade on Wednesday afternoons.
